/ˈher.ə.si/ (noun)

a manifest opposition to a well-established opinion or religious belief, unorthodox religious opinion or belief, dissent, unorthodoxy, deviation, profanation, sacrilege, heterodoxy

That the new dogma that the Constitution, of its own force, carries slavery into any or all of the territories of the United States, is a dangerous political heresy, at variance with the explicit provisions of that instrument itself, with contemporaneous exposition, and with legislative and judicial precedent; is revolutionary in its tendency, and subversive of the peace and harmony of the country.

Source: https://www.presidency.ucsb.edu/

Antonyms: loyalty, alliance

Noun: heretic

Adjective: heretical
